Sovereign wasn't trying to activate the Reapers he was just trying to activate the Citadel Relay so they could return from dark space. The Reapers can still make their way into the galaxy, but it's gonna take some more time unless they find another way to relay in.

This is what you should do:

Get all upgrades from your party members. Talk to them, investigate, and then go to UPGRADES (Legion does not have one).



Have Loyalty for all party members.



Take Miranda and Grunt with you at all times.



Send Tali through the pipe.



Make Garrus squad leader.



Make Samara your biotic.



Send Jacob back with the crew.



Make Garrus leader of the squad (again).







That worked for me.
